Цитата(syoma @ May 13 2016, 16:35)

А можно сделать так, чтобы сетевой диск как-то "подменил" SD карту? Просто чтобы перенаправить логи, надо ковыряться в настройках десятка программ, и все они пишут в var/log только разные папки. Вот и хотелось бы эту папку подменить сетевой с помощью одной команды, чтобы в настройках приложений ничего не менять. Это возможно?
Конкретно не испытывал на Raspberry, но на Moxa UC7112LX-plus я подменял родную (встроенную) директорию
/home на дубликат на SD карте (SD не жалко было по сравнению с впаянной)
1) коприровал
/home на SD, которая была в
/mnt (в этой папке все пользователи) не забудьте про принадлежность пользователям и разрешениях
2) делал автомонтирование в
/etc/rc.local наподобие о чём писал - команда
mount3) при запуске была подмена, но учтите что исходная /home не будет изменяться - будет в "тени" и при неудачном монтировании всплывёт и будет не очень гуд.
Попробуйте сначала просто в "ручном" режиме - понятное дело, что с ROOT правами. Да и все манипуляции с монтированием, о чём говорилось выше, тоже с ROOT.
В общем загружать программу если она не в
/usr или
/lib и не в
/bin а где-то в /home (/home/<user>) получиться. А подмена этих путей по моему перебор. Проще настроить (да и правильнее) запуск необходимого софта. Как правило запущенный код "мусорит" в папке пользователя - того кто запустил. Если это не
/var - где все оставляют логи.
И ещё я не испытывал, но люди говорят про запуск с (USB)Flash/HDD:
посмотрите тутНо всё равно начальный старт (загрузчик) с SD карты.